Monaco right-back Vanderson, 24, will undergo surgery on his left thigh and could be sidelined for at least three months, Globo reports, jeopardising his World Cup prospects.
He was forced off during Monaco’s 3-1 win over Paris Saint-Germain last Friday and is now out of Brazil’s friendlies against Croatia on the first of April and France on 26 May.
It is a heavy setback for the Rondonópolis-born defender, whose chances of featuring at the tournament in the United States are greatly diminished.
Carlo Ancelotti is due to announce his squad on 19 May, several weeks before Vanderson is expected to be back on the pitch.
Fellow Monaco and Brazil defender Caio Henrique, 28, also missed the March international window through injury but is expected to return in April, giving him a chance to press his case for selection.
